Tutoring Experience

I have been a teacher of English for 20 years and have extensive experience working in a variety of contexts. I currently work as head of English and Senior teacher on the leadership team of a highly successful school and have previously held similar positions as Assistant Head teacher, Head of English and Advanced Skills teacher in 3 previous schools. I also work as an examiner for AQA and mark English Language GCSE. Over the years I have helped schools secure their best ever results from A*-C at GCSE (now 1-9) and understand perfectly how to support students in making improvements from all starting points. I currently work in Trafford and therefore understand the demands that selective education places on students. I have experience tutoring with students connected to family, friends and colleagues for over a decade, with consistently outstanding results.

Tutoring Approach

English is a dynamic and exciting subject that I find a privilege to teach. I have absolute certainty in its ability as a subject to improve the lives of all young people; in either helping them pass exams or fundamentally understand the world around them more critically. My approach to tutoring work uses this belief in how I work to use the interests of students to support their learning. Tutoring sessions should be as enjoyable as they are informative. Working 1 to 1 provides the opportunity to facilitate rapid improvements through what I initially consider 'guided learning' that increasingly supports the students in becoming more interactive and independent readers over time.
